Metal roof installation involves replacing or upgrading an existing roof with durable metal panels designed to withstand harsh weather conditions. The process typically includes removing the old roofing material, preparing the roof deck, and carefully installing the new metal panels to ensure a secure fit. Skilled service providers focus on proper sealing and fastening techniques to prevent leaks and enhance the roof's longevity. This type of installation is suitable for homeowners looking for a long-lasting roofing solution that combines strength with a sleek, modern appearance.
Many property owners turn to metal roof installation to address common roofing problems such as leaks, frequent repairs, or deterioration caused by age and weather exposure. Metal roofs are highly resistant to water infiltration, making them an effective choice for homes prone to heavy rain or snow. They also provide added protection against wind damage and can help improve energy efficiency by reflecting sunlight. The overview below groups typical Metal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Des Moines County, IA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or metal roof repairs, such as patching or replacing a few panels,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and roof size.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ete metal roof replacements for residential properties often cost between $7,000 and $15,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$20,000 or more, though most projects tend to land in the mid to upper part of this range.
Commercial Projects - Metal roofing for commercial buildings can vary widely, with typical costs from $20,000 to $50,000 depending on size and design. Larger or customized projects may exceed this range, but many fall within the typical scope for local contractors.
High-End or Custom Installations - Specialty or custom metal roofing projects, such as those with unique materials or designs, can cost $50,000 and above. These are less common but represent the upper tier of potential costs for complex installations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the responsibilities of each party involved.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. What are the benefits of choosing a metal roof? Metal roofs are known for durability, long-lasting performance, and resistance to harsh weather conditions, making them a popular choice for many homeowners and businesses in Des Moines County, IA.
How do local contractors handle metal roof installation? Local service providers typically assess the specific needs of a property, select suitable materials, and follow proper installation techniques to ensure a quality metal roof.
Are there different types of metal roofing materials available? Yes, contractors offer various options such as steel, aluminum, copper, and zinc, allowing property owners to choose based on style, durability, and maintenance preferences.
What factors should be considered before installing a metal roof? Important considerations include the existing roof structure, local building codes, and the property's overall style to ensure proper installation and aesthetic appeal.
